How to Add Arrow Callouts to your Fashion Tech Sketch in Adobe Illustrator


After you sketch your fashion flats, you need to turn them into tech sketches to spec out all the details.

In this video tutorial, we’ll use the Graphic Styles feature in Adobe Illustrator to create custom arrowheads for all the construction and detail callouts in your design.

I’ll also show you how to save these arrowheads and use them over in every single fashion design tech sketch, tech pack or spec sheet you create.

You will learn:

  • 00:10 How to use layers to organize your tech sketch
  • 00:26 How to draw arrows with the Pen Tool and the Stroke panel
  • 01:09 How to switch the arrowhead from one side to the other
  • 01:20 How to turn your arrowhead into a Graphic Style that you can use over and over
  • 03:50 How to save your Graphic Styles to load in other Illustrator files
  • 04:42 Other ways you can use Graphic Styles in your fashion flat sketches
